In what is now becoming a daily occurrence as the nation’s biggest child-custody case moves forward, Texas child welfare authorities have filed to “nonsuit” more children taken in the raid on the Fundamentalist LDS Church’s YFZ Ranch.

Texas Child Protective Services spokesman Patrick Crimmins confirmed 56 more children from the Utah-based polygamous sect were nonsuited in a San Angelo court on Thursday.

“The total number of individuals nonsuited is 253 (including the 26 disputed minors),” Crimmins told the Deseret News.

The decision to nonsuit ends court jurisdiction over the children, but it does not necessarily end CPS oversight. The reasons to nonsuit have ranged from no evidence of abuse to their parents taking adequate steps to protect them. Children also have turned 18 and are aging out of the system.
